Navigating Challenging Discussions About Self-Perception and Social Expectations

Connections, if intimate, familial, or non-romantic, are founded on interaction. But what transpires when the discussions become tough, when conflicts develop, or when personal issues must be discussed? The ability to manage these challenging conversations is essential for sustaining positive and strong connections. This piece explores the skill of tough talks, focusing specifically on the complex subject of physical appearance and cultural influences, offering useful methods for dealing with these personal matters constructively and reinforcing ties with people.

Comprehending the Causes of Tension Relating to Body Image:

Conflict surrounding body image frequently originates from a ingrained social expectation to adhere to unattainable standards of attractiveness. These standards, commonly promoted by the media, advertisements, and online platforms, can result in:

Internalized Self-Criticism: Individuals, particularly girls, may absorb these ideals, leading to self-blame, unhappiness with their appearance, and even eating disorders.
Social Comparison: Constant contact with perfected images can promote a climate of comparison, contributing to sensations of inadequacy and diminished self-regard.
The Objectification of Women: The emphasis on outer beauty, especially in the situation of busts, can lead to the dehumanization and sexualization of girls, reducing them to their bodily features.
These social expectations can produce strain within bonds, resulting in:

Communication Problems: Difficulty in communicating concerns about self-perception or cultural influences without feeling criticized or rejected.
Relationship Strain: Bitterness and discord can arise when couples have differing views on self-perception or have disparate experiences with societal pressures.
Emotional Distress: People may undergo anxiety, depression, or other emotional difficulties due to the perpetual strain to comply with flawed ideals of beauty.
Preparing for Difficult Conversations About Self-Perception:

Before starting a talk about body image, it's essential to:

Establish a Safe and Supportive Atmosphere: Pick a time and location where you and your partner experience at ease and secure to convey your ideas and emotions without apprehension of condemnation or criticism.
Reflect on Your Own Self-Perception: Understand your own here connection with your physical self and how social expectations have affected you.
Concentrate on Empathy and Understanding: Handle the talk with compassion and a sincere longing to comprehend your significant other's outlook.
Define Clear Boundaries: Define explicit lines for the discussion, guaranteeing that both individuals experience respected and attended to.

Productive Communication Strategies:

Active Listening: Listen carefully to what your significant other is expressing, both verbally and through actions. Acknowledge their feelings and confirm their encounters, even if you don't agree with the same perspective.
""I" Assertions: Convey your own feelings and encounters using "first-person statements, like "It concerns me when..." or "I'm afraid that..." This helps to avoid faulting or accusing your significant other.
Question Societal Standards Together: Engage in candid and truthful dialogues about the flawed standards of attractiveness spread by mass media and society. Dispute these norms together and explore alternative outlooks.
Center on Health and Well-being: Change the focus from physical appearance to general health and wellness. Encourage healthy habits, for example working out, diet, and self-maintenance, that encourage both physical and emotional wellness.
Find Assistance: If you or your significant other are struggling with self-perception problems, contemplate looking for help from a therapist with expertise in body image concerns.
Managing Difficult Conversations About Self-Perception: A Road to Understanding and Growth

Handling tough talks about physical appearance necessitates forbearance, sensitivity, and a devotion to candid and truthful interaction. By utilizing productive communication techniques, disputing social standards together, and focusing on health and well-being, significant others can manage these delicate topics with greater understanding and bolster their tie. Remember, the goal is not to modify your companion's perspective, but to generate a safe and supportive atmosphere where you can both investigate your own experiences with physical appearance and social expectations.
